#768689 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#768689 is composed of 46.3% red, 52.5%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.9% cyan, 2.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 189.5 degrees, a saturation of 7.5% and a lightness of 50%. #768689 color hex could be obtained by blending #ecffff with #000d13.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#768689 color description : Dark grayish cyan.

#768689 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#768689 has RGB values of R:118, G:134, B:137 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 7767689.

Shades and Tints of #768689

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a0b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#768689

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#768689 is the less saturated color, while #00d7ff is the most saturated one.
